I am stumped! I can not get Wordart to preview in
Frontpage2002. I can not get text box properties like
border lines to preview. I can not get any of the drawing
objects to preview! Everything looks good in Normal view
but when I preview, all is gone. The text apears in the
text box, but any of the options like border lines
background color, etc. of the box is gone.

Anyone have this problem or a solution?

Do not use WordArt, or any of the drawing tools.
WordArt (and Text Boxes, and the rest of the drawing objects) use VML
graphics, which can only be seen in Internet Explorer 5.5 and later
running on Windows PCs. The other 20% of users not using IE will see
(if they see anything) poor quality gif images of your art. Further,
any links made in the text boxes are unlikely to work in any browser
other than IE.

Make your word art in esign view, then use ALt+PrtScn to copy to the
clip board.
Paste into a graphics editor (Paint will do), crop and save for the
web as a .jpg or .gif (depending on the number of colours and
complexity of the image).
Then import the finished image into your web and use that image
instead of the word art.

Text Boxes can be replaced by table cells or layers, with CSS used to
define the border around the "box".
